Common Agricultural Policy: Statements.

 

The milk quota regime that was due to end in 2008 has been extended to 2015. The critics conveniently neglect to mention that the Commission had offered to leave the Agenda 2000 deal in place for the dairy industry, with quotas ending in 2008, but the Minister took the other deal because it extended the quota system until 2015 and I support him in that decision. The original proposals for an overall 10% reduction beyond the level agreed in Agenda 2000 was reduced to 4% in the reforms and relates only to sales intervention. Returns from the marketplace will not be affected by this reduction. It is time that the good produce we farmers produce is processed to meet the needs of consumers and the market.
